Special and Narita Hair Dryers

CPSC Recall #09-205 — April 28, 2009

Recall #09-205 Date: April 28, 2009 Remedy: Refund

Product

Special and Narita Hair Dryers

Description

This recall involves Special (model EX-1800) and Narita (model TE-263) hair dryers. "Special" or "Narita" and the model number are printed on the dryer. The "Special" hair dryers are brown and the "Narita" hair dryers are white and black and fold up.

Hazard

The hair dryers are not equipped with an immersion protection device to prevent electrocution if the hair dryer falls into water. Immersion protection devices, which prevent electrocution, are required by industry standards for all electric hand-held hair dryers.

Incidents / Injuries

None reported.

Remedy

Consumers should immediately stop using the hair dryers and return them to the store where purchased for a full refund.

Units Affected

About 3,000

Sold At

Various retail stores in California from June 2003 through October 2008 for about $15.

Importer

Universalink International Trading Inc., of La Puente, Calif.

Manufactured In

Taiwan
